海马头部浅沟消失对海马硬化诊断价值的探讨

摘    要:目的 探讨海马头部浅沟消失对海马硬化的诊断价值。方法 对 18例经组织学检查证实的海马硬化患者的MRI检查资料和 18例年龄相匹配的对照组进行回顾性分析 ,观察海马头部浅沟的显示情况、海马头部大小和信号改变。结果  18例海马硬化患者中 ,16例硬化侧海马头部浅沟消失 ,1例硬化侧海马头部浅沟明显变浅 ,几乎消失 ,1例硬化侧海马头部浅沟存在。硬化侧海马头部均有萎缩 ,并在T2 WI和液体衰减恢复 (FLAIR)成像呈高信号。海马头部浅沟消失对海马硬化诊断的敏感性为 88.9% ,特异性为 10 0 %。结论 海马头部浅沟消失是诊断海马硬化的一个可靠征象 ,结合患侧海马有萎缩性改变和T2 加权成像信号增高 ,可肯定诊断海马硬化。

The Exploration of Value of Loss of Digitations of Hippocampal Head in Diagnosis of Hippocampal Sclerosis

Abstract:Objective To explore the significance and value of loss of digitations of hippocampal head in diagnosis of hippocampal sclerosis.Methods Eighteen patients with hippocampal sclerosis comfirmed by histopathological examination and 18 cases to be matched control group were examined by MRI . The digitations,atrophic change and abnormal signals of hippocampal head were evaluated retrospectively.Results Of 18 patients with hippocampal sclerosis, loss of digitations was seen in 16 cases, poorly visible in 1 case and exist in 1 case. The sclerotic hippocampal heads all had atrophic change and were hyperintensity on T_2-weighted and FLAIR MR imagings. No loss of digitations were seen in the opposite side of the hippocampal sclerosis and all hippocampal heads in control group.Conclusion The loss of digitations of hippocampal head is a sensitive indicator for the diagnosis of hippocampal sclerosis.
